trombone

In real, traceable use. Part of the curated seed collection; community review is coming.

Meaning · English

To extend and retract (the zoom lens); to use it too enthusiastically.

Register: slang

Where it’s used: Used American English

Examples

[…] do things wrong (like rotating the lens turret while shooting or backwinding and doing multiple passes on the same strip of film or doing in-camera fades with the variable shutter or tromboning a zoom lens like a teenager on acid, etc., etc., etc.) […]
